Professional Background

Hao Zhang is a distinguished Neuroscience Ph.D. holder with over 18 years of extensive research experience that spans academic and biopharmaceutical environments. His current work emphasizes the integration of digital and mobile technologies in clinical studies, where he focuses on developing new digital endpoints and biomarkers essential for advancing clinical research. Zhang’s wealth of knowledge equips him with a robust foundation in large-volume data analysis, signaling his significant contributions to the field of neuroscience and digital medicine.

He has held several key positions within prominent organizations such as Pfizer, where he currently serves as the Senior Manager of Biomedical Engineering. In this role, he applies his expertise in digital medicine to devise innovative solutions that enhance the efficiency and accuracy of clinical trials. Prior to this, Zhang gained valuable experience as a Postdoctoral Fellow at Pfizer, where he engaged in cutting-edge research that combines neuroscience with biomedical engineering.

Education and Achievements

Zhang’s academic journey began at Fudan University, where he obtained a Bachelor of Science degree in Life Sciences, providing him with a firm foundation in the biological sciences. He furthered his education by earning a Master of Business Administration (MBA) from the University of Massachusetts Amherst, demonstrating his prowess in merging scientific expertise with business acumen. Most notably, he completed his Ph.D. in Neurobiology at Duke University, a pinnacle achievement that propelled him into a career dedicated to advancing our understanding of neural processes and their implications in health, disease, and technology.

During his time at Duke University, Zhang excelled in various capacities, including serving as a Postdoctoral Associate at the Duke University Medical Center, where he cultivated his research skills in in vivo electrophysiology and neuroimaging. His academic journey also included guest lecturing, sharing his insights and knowledge with aspiring scientists and igniting their passion for neuroscience.
